2. Window Dimensions
Window dimensions play a vital position within the correct performance of a wall framing calculator. These calculators should account for the dimensions and placement of home windows to generate exact materials estimations and framing layouts. Understanding how window dimensions have an effect on calculations permits for environment friendly useful resource allocation and minimizes potential building points.
-
Tough Opening Dimension
The tough opening is the framed area inside the wall the place the window unit will probably be put in. It’s usually bigger than the window itself to permit for changes and insulation. A wall framing calculator makes use of the tough opening dimensions to find out the size of the headerthe horizontal beam above the windowand the trimmer studs, the vertical helps on the sides. For instance, a typical 40×60 inch window would possibly require a tough opening of 42×62 inches. Precisely inputting this data into the calculator ensures the correct quantity of framing materials is allotted for the opening.
-
Window Unit Dimensions
The precise dimensions of the window unit itself, together with the body and sash, are additionally essential for the calculation course of. Whereas circuitously used to calculate framing lumber, they’re important for figuring out elements similar to the quantity of flashing and sealant required, in addition to the dimensions of the inside and exterior trim. These particulars, whereas typically dealt with individually, are important for a whole undertaking estimation and are generally built-in into extra complete calculators.
-
Head Peak
The peak of the window’s header above the ground influences the lengths of the jack studsthe shorter vertical studs that assist the header. The calculator makes use of this data, together with the tough opening measurement, to find out the required lumber lengths and portions. As an illustration, two home windows with an identical tough opening sizes however completely different head heights will end in completely different jack stud lengths.
-
Amount and Placement
A number of home windows in a wall necessitate cautious consideration of their placement relative to one another and the wall’s edges. The calculator makes use of this data to optimize stud placement and reduce materials waste. For instance, inserting home windows shut collectively would possibly enable for shared trimmer studs, decreasing the general lumber wanted. Ignoring these spatial relationships can result in overestimation or, worse, underestimation of required supplies.

6. Waste Issue Inclusion
Waste issue inclusion represents a vital facet of correct materials estimation inside wall framing calculators, significantly when accommodating home windows and doorways. These calculators should incorporate a waste issue to account for inevitable materials loss throughout reducing, trimming, and on-site changes. Precisely estimating waste prevents materials shortages throughout building and minimizes pointless bills related to extra materials. The waste issue capabilities as a buffer, guaranteeing ample materials availability regardless of unavoidable losses inherent within the building course of. Ignoring this issue can result in underestimated materials wants, probably delaying undertaking completion and incurring extra prices for procuring lacking supplies.
-
Reduce Losses
Slicing studs, plates, and headers to particular lengths invariably leads to offcuts and scrap materials. The waste issue compensates for these losses, guaranteeing that sufficient materials is accessible to finish the framing regardless of these unavoidable reductions. As an illustration, when framing round a window, reducing studs to suit the tough opening generates scrap items. A waste issue accounts for this, stopping a scarcity of studs throughout building. With out this consideration, seemingly minor minimize losses can accumulate throughout a big undertaking, resulting in vital materials deficits.
-
Errors and Injury
Human error throughout measurement, reducing, or dealing with can result in materials injury or unusable items. The waste issue serves as a contingency for these unexpected circumstances, offering a buffer in opposition to materials shortages brought on by errors or unintentional injury. A dropped and broken piece of lumber, a miscalculation in reducing a header, or an incorrectly measured stud all contribute to materials waste. The waste issue acts as insurance coverage in opposition to these frequent building realities.
-
Complicated Geometry
Partitions with quite a few corners, angles, or curves require extra intricate cuts and generate the next proportion of waste materials. The waste issue accounts for this elevated complexity, guaranteeing sufficient materials availability for non-standard framing configurations. Angled partitions, arched doorways, and sophisticated rooflines necessitate extra complicated cuts, resulting in elevated materials waste in comparison with customary rectangular partitions. A correctly calculated waste issue accommodates this complexity.
-
Materials Variability
Lumber and different framing supplies can exhibit variations in high quality, straightness, and dimensions. The waste issue offers a buffer for these inconsistencies, guaranteeing that sufficient usable materials is readily available regardless of potential defects or variations inside the equipped supplies. A warped or twisted piece of lumber may be unusable for its meant goal, necessitating a alternative. The waste issue accounts for this potential variability in materials high quality.
By incorporating these numerous sources of potential waste, the calculator offers a extra real looking estimation of required supplies. A typical waste issue ranges from 5% to fifteen%, relying on the complexity of the undertaking and the kind of materials used. Continuously Requested Questions
This part addresses frequent inquiries relating to wall framing calculators that incorporate home windows and doorways, offering readability on their performance and advantages.
Query 1: How does a wall framing calculator account for various wall heights?
Wall top is a major enter parameter. The calculator makes use of this dimension to find out the size of studs, the quantity of wall sheathing, and the linear footage of high and backside plates. Correct top enter ensures exact materials estimations.
Query 2: Can these calculators deal with complicated wall shapes, similar to angled partitions or curves?
Whereas primary calculators may be restricted to rectangular partitions, extra superior variations can accommodate angled or curved partitions. These superior calculators typically require extra enter parameters, similar to angles or radii, to carry out correct calculations.
Query 3: What’s the typical waste issue utilized in these calculations, and may or not it’s adjusted?
Waste elements usually vary from 5% to fifteen%, relying on undertaking complexity and materials sort. Many calculators enable customers to regulate this issue to mirror particular undertaking circumstances or materials variability.
Query 4: How do these calculators deal with various kinds of door and window framing, similar to for sliding doorways or bay home windows?
Superior calculators typically embrace options for specifying completely different window and door varieties, permitting for extra correct estimations of specialised framing supplies like jack studs, cripple studs, and headers for various opening kinds.
Query 5: Are these calculators appropriate for each skilled builders and DIY lovers?
Wall framing calculators cater to each professionals and DIYers. Professionals profit from streamlined materials estimations and environment friendly undertaking planning, whereas DIYers acquire worthwhile insights into materials necessities and framing strategies.
Query 6: How do constructing codes affect the calculations, and are these codes robotically built-in?
Constructing codes affect calculations by dictating minimal lumber sizes, spacing necessities, and header dimensions. Whereas some calculators incorporate default code values, it is essential to confirm and regulate these values to mirror particular native constructing codes.
